What is the electronic signature licitness for quitclaim deed in Canada
The electronic signature licitness for a quitclaim deed in Canada refers to the legal acceptance of electronic signatures in the context of property transfer documents. A quitclaim deed is a legal instrument used to transfer interest in real property. In Canada, electronic signatures are recognized under various provincial laws, allowing parties to sign quitclaim deeds digitally. This means that as long as the electronic signature meets specific criteria, it can be considered valid and enforceable in legal proceedings.

Legal use of the electronic signature licitness for quitclaim deed in Canada
In Canada, the legal use of electronic signatures for quitclaim deeds is governed by various laws, including the Electronic Transactions Act in different provinces. These laws establish that electronic signatures hold the same legal weight as traditional handwritten signatures, provided they meet specific criteria, such as the signer's intent to sign and the integrity of the signed document. This legal framework allows individuals and businesses to execute quitclaim deeds electronically, streamlining the property transfer process.
Security & Compliance Guidelines
When using electronic signatures for quitclaim deeds, it is essential to adhere to security and compliance guidelines to ensure the validity of the document. Users should choose a reputable electronic signature platform like airSlate SignNow that complies with industry standards, including data encryption and secure storage. Additionally, it is important to maintain an audit trail that records the signing process, including timestamps and IP addresses of signers. This information can be crucial in the event of a legal dispute.
